If you are interested in a Print version (no PDF or Acrobat) email me and I will post one.VW Printsheets will automatically print mulitple sheets of a VW file.
It can also save multiple sheets as a single multipage, bookmarked PDF file.It uses GUI scripting to open dialog windows, type in fields & click buttons, running the interface like a user...so it must take over the computer during its actions.
This new test version further automates printing and pdf-ing by allowing Printer, Preset and Job Setting choices to be made in the opening dialog. Once "Print" or "Create" are clicked, a list of the active VW file saved sheets is displayed to select for print or pdf.
Printing: The sheets are sequentially displayed and printed from VW.
PDF: The sheets are sequentially displayed and printed (saved as a ps file with the sheet name). Then combined and distilled into a single page PDF. Then the multipage PDF (now named "Combined.PDF" automatically opens in Acrobat and is optionally bookmarked with the saved sheet name for each sheet. The VW PrintSheets application finishes leaving the "Open Options" dialog of Acrobat open for setting the initial opening state for the combined PDF. Use "Save As..." to perminantly save the combined PDF to your own chosen folder.
Special Info: postscript and PDF files are saved in the folder "VWpsTemp" on your desktop. Each time VWPrintSheets 10.43 "Create PDF" is run, the desktop folder "VWpsTemp" is deleted and recreated. Erasing previous postscript and PDF files. So saving the combined PDF to a different location is essential if you want to keep a copy of a particular PDF.

PostScript Printer: / Sheet Printer:
Are the printers to be used to create postscript files / to print the selected saved sheets.
Choosing "Update" will open the system application "Printer Setup Utility" to get a list of installed printers to put in the printer menus.
Select a Printer to be used to Create PDF or Print PagesPostcript / Sheet Preset:
Are the presets that appear in the print dialog window.
Choosing "Update" will open VW and the print dialog to copy of the list of presets to the VW Printsheets menu.
Sellect a Preset to be used to Create PDF or Print Pages.
(My preset "PostScript VW" has the Output Option "Save as File" checked with choice option "PostScript" selected. You need to create a preset like this to be able to save postscript files to be distilled into a multipage PDF.)Distiller Settings:
Are the available Distiller Job settings files.
Choosing "Update" will open Acrobat Distiller and copy a list of available job settings to the menu.
Sellect a setting to be used by Distiller to create the PDF
(I needed to create a special setting "Print(24x36)" to create 24x36 PDF sheets)
Using VW PrintSheets
Since Printsheets uses GUI scripting...It must be running the computer. If you click a button or switch apps while it is running the interface. Printsheets will probably get lost and eventually time out.
However, If printing stops ...or PrintSheets gets confused ...or you interupt it or want to stop printing. Force-quit the VW-Printsheets application by holding down Command-option while selecting VW-Printsheets in the dock. A pop up menu will display the "Force-Quit" option. Restart the application to begin again.
